本月博客排行
年度博客排行
-
第1名
青否云后端云 -
第2名
zw7534313 -
第3名
大家都说我很棒 - wy_19921005
- liyihz2008
- gengyun12
- e_e
- luxurioust
- zysnba
- robotmen
- gaozzsoft
- jywhltj
- hbxflihua
- qepwqnp
- gashero
- 解宜然
- vipbooks
- sichunli_030
- fantaxy025025
- wallimn
- cuityang
- ssydxa219
- gdpglc
- javashop
- ranbuijj
- jickcai
- johnsmith9th
- hanbaohong
- appalese
- gaojingsong
- weiyides
- java-007
- zhangyi0618
- AVI
- laiyangdeli
- 淡看人生
- liunancun
- xpenxpen
- tanling8334
- lemonhandsome
- nychen2000
- 龙哥IT
- ouanui
- conkeyn
- jveqi
- xyuma
- panshunchang
- MagicLee
- wjianwei666
- benladeng5225
最新文章列表
什么是DLL文件
DLL是Dynamic Link Library的缩写,意为动态链接库,DLL文件即动态链接库文件,是一种可执行文件,DLL多数情况下是带有DLL扩展名的文件,但也可能是EXE或其他扩展名。DLL文件允许程序共享执行特殊任务所必需的代码和其他资源。Windows提供的DLL文件中包含了允许基于Windows的程序在Windows环境下操作的许多函数和资源。它们向运行于Windows操作系统下的 ...
TeeChart 在Delphi 7.0中的安装
TeeChart 7.0 With Source在Delphi 7.0中的安装
前一段时间我写过一篇《TeeChart 6.01在Delphi 7.0中的安装》,昨天得到了新的TeeChart 7.0 With Source。
立刻试着安装,竟然一次成功,非常高兴!现在把我的安装方法写出来,愿大家都能一次安装成功!
一、删除Delphi7自带TeeChart
1、Component ...
Delphi制作DLL的注意事项
<把pchar转换为string可用strpas(pchar),把string转换为pchar可用pchar(string)>
在公司里有一些需要制作DLL的场合,因为熟悉、方便和简易,大多数使用Delphi来制作。现在就这个主题提出一些个人建议。
尽量使用标准DLL接口。指的是传递的参数类型及函数返回类型不能是Delphi特有的,比如string(AnsiString),以及动 ...
DB2 性能调优
性能是数据库应用的永恒话题,也是衡量一个项目成功与否的重要指标。但是,想让系统达到最优性能从来就不是一件简单的任务,需要涉及很多方面的知识。为了帮助大家更好地完成性能调优任务,我们特地将与 DB2 性能调优相关的资源组成一个专题,供大家参考。经验法则
对于很多人来说,特别是对于 DB2 新手来说,性能调优似乎是一个无从着手的任务。下面的文章阐述了一些经过专家实践得出的经验之谈,可以为您的优化过程 ...
TIdTCPClient中文乱码问题
用Indy组件中的TIdTCPClient组件向java的服务器端传递文本,一直有乱码问题。今天解决了。 我的开发环境是c++ builder 2009,indy 10。 c++的客户端程序代码大致如下: if(!IdTCPClient1->Connected()){ IdTCPClient1->Connect(); } IdTCPClient1->IOHandler-&g ...
.NET两款优秀的控件
1.图表zedgraph
这个相信很多人都知道,官方例子也很全。基本上拷贝粘贴就可以在自己的工程中用起来。
2.devExpress
这个插件可以说是名满天下,有delphi/c++builder版的,也有.net版的。对于.NET版的,可以到www.dotnetsky.net
下载到一个破解(crack)版的,我试了一下,还不错。
对于汉化,很多人提出这样的问题。
官方汉化包下载地址:htt ...
#include 与 #include 有何区别
请问 #include <memory.h> 与 #include <memory> 有何区别?
楼主zahuifan(杂烩饭)2002-03-09 17:43:55 在 C++ Builder / 基础类 提问
请问 #include <memory.h> 与 #include <memory> 有何区别? 为什么我用 ...
刚刚得知CodeGear(原DevCo)正式成立,祝福中...
最近有些忙,刚刚去李维老师的BLOG上才得知 CodeGear(原DevCo)正式成立了。当初闹的沸沸扬扬的DevCo被收购的悬念也终于尘埃落定。
具体新闻可以看Borland的官方声明:
http://www.borland.com/us/company/news/press_releases/2006/11_14_06_borland_forming_codegear.html
CodeGear ...
NeHe OpenGL教程(中文版附源代码)
NeHe OpenGL
教程(中文版)
今天已经看完了同学们写的小结。很多人在小结中表达出对OpenGL编程的浓厚兴趣,并跃跃欲试,都有些等不及了。但是课程进度里OpenGL的绘制安排到了后半段
,为了缓解同学们对掌握OpenGL的迫切心情,这里先将非常经典的NeHe OpenGL
教程奉送给大家,而且还是中文版的
。下载链接文件后请先解压缩,每个打包文件中应该包含一篇word文档的中文 ...
终于见到了传说中的DELPHI 2006
写这段文字的时候,我刚刚下北京到石家庄的火车,宿舍都没回,就迫不及待跑到机房来和大家分享喜悦。 昨天(12月5日)Delphi 2006在北京发布,虽然这是Borland在大陆举行的第三场发布会,但Borland的魅力让人有一种说不出的感觉,下面就跟大家一起分享一下昨天发布会上的一些振奋人心的消息。 下午2:00,发布会在北京长城喜来登酒店正式开始,我见到了李维老师和D ...
C++ Builder VCL库函数简介
一.BORLAND C++ BUILDER VCL的内存管理函数 1. AllocMem 在队中分配指定字节的内存块,并将分配的每一个字节初始化为 0.函数原型如下: void * __fastcall AllocMem(Cardinal Size); 2. SysFreeMem 释放所指定的内存块.函数原型如下: int __fastcall SysFreeMem(void * P); ...
在C++ Builder中用Ole控制Excel表
笔者在实际工作中经常用Excel表做数据报表,大多数表格的数据都要从数据库中读取,这样我就用C++Builder做了一个报表程序,方便了很多,现在把它共享给C++Builder爱好者们,就算为丰富C++Builder的文档资料做点事情吧。 首先把Excel报表文件保存到一个指定目录下,最好放在可执行程序的子目录下,作为模板文件。可以把报表标题、表头等设置好。这里是保存在trpt子目录下。 然后建 ...
关于AnsiSting的使用大全
Ansistring 转 char 代码: void __fastcall TForm1::Button1Click(TObject *Sender) { AnsiString Test = "哈哈"; char *chr = Test.c_str(); } char转Ansistring 代码: #include <windef.h> void __fas ...
C++Builder中实现控件数组的功能
Borland C++ Builder作为Inprise(原Borland)公司新推出的快速应用程序开发工具(RAD),具有威力强大的C++语言和快捷便利的可视化编程完美结合的优点,遗憾的是其没有直接提供像VB中的控件数组的功能,需要开发者自己编程实现。 VB中的一个控件数组可以1、允许多个控件共享同一个事件句柄,2、提供了运行期间增加一个控件的机制,3、提供了一种方便的组合控件的方法。前两项在 ...
用C++Builder 建立数据库VCL使用经验
随着数据库的广泛应用,数据库编程已经成为程序设计中发展迅猛的一支。C++ Builder在数据库开发方面具有的强大功能是无可比拟的,你甚至可以不写一行程序就生成漂亮的数据库程序。 下面对C++Builder中的几个数据库VCL的使用技巧做一下介绍: 一、DBGrid控件 1.设置DBGrid的字段显示宽度属性 为了在DBGrid中建立较小的列,你必须建立一个显示标题,它等于或小于字段值。例 ...